well, i'm not gonna knock on the eta as an awesome daily driver. my car runs smoother than my gf's 92 325is. the fact remains, the eta is not a cheap motor to modify. you mention fred. he did a stroker conversion. it cost him a considerable amount of money, more than a lot of people would like to spend working on an m20 as a base. you mention ryan. he plopped in an S50? i'm not implying that he can't drop in another motor, i am implying that the eta as a base is an expensive car to make fast. as for james i'm not familiar of what he has done, but i do like his car. i don't recall you owning a 325e, either...
that said, have fun with it. i enjoy my 325e and how faithful it has been at getting me to and from school and work, but i don't expect to win races with it.
